public CustomerFamilyPageUI() { InitializeComponent(); BindingContext = new CustomerFamilyPageVM(Navigation); client = new FireSharp.FirebaseClient(iconfig.config); getgiadinh(CMND_); getAddressResident(); CLICKNAVIGATEPAGEADDADDRESS.Text = KeyCustomerViewEnumeration.CustomerFamilyPlaceholder_Current; this.handelAction(); }
protected override void OnAppearing() { base.OnAppearing(); /// var vm = BindingContext as CustomerFamilyPageVM; if (vm.Items.Count <= 0) { BindingContext = new CustomerFamilyPageVM(Navigation); } try { if (Application.Current.Properties.ContainsKey(KeyCustomerViewEnumeration.CustomerFamilyDBgioitinh)) { for (int i = 0; i < Sex_.Items.Count; i++) { try { if (Application.Current.Properties[KeyCustomerViewEnumeration.CustomerFamilyDBgioitinh].ToString() == Sex_.Items[i].ToString()) { Sex_.SelectedIndex = i; } } catch { Sex_.SelectedIndex = 0; } } } } catch { } try { if (Application.Current.Properties.ContainsKey(KeyCustomerViewEnumeration.CustomerFamilyDBNAME_)) { NAME_.Text = Application.Current.Properties[KeyCustomerViewEnumeration.CustomerFamilyDBNAME_].ToString(); } } catch { } try { if (Application.Current.Properties.ContainsKey(KeyCustomerViewEnumeration.CustomerFamilyDBDateNgaySinh)) { BIRTDATE_.Date = Convert.ToDateTime(Application.Current.Properties[KeyCustomerViewEnumeration.CustomerFamilyDBDateNgaySinh]); } } catch { } try { if (Application.Current.Properties.ContainsKey(KeyCustomerViewEnumeration.CustomerFamilyDBquanhe)) { for (int i = 0; i < QUANHE_.Items.Count; i++) { try { if (Application.Current.Properties[KeyCustomerViewEnumeration.CustomerFamilyDBquanhe].ToString() == QUANHE_.Items[i].ToString()) { QUANHE_.SelectedIndex = i; } } catch { QUANHE_.SelectedIndex = 0; } } } } catch { } try { if (Application.Current.Properties.ContainsKey(KeyCustomerViewEnumeration.CustomerFamilyCustomerFamily)) { CLICKNAVIGATEPAGEADDADDRESS.Text = Application.Current.Properties[KeyCustomerViewEnumeration.CustomerFamilyCustomerFamily].ToString(); } } catch { } }